A husband and wife is actually taking walks owing to the area. The latest partner ends at the a shop and you can admires the newest products, Hun, these types of manage research so cute in our resting area.

A couple wives rush to obtain their a couple young children from doorway was. Because they head out, one to gives the most other an instant peck to your cheek.

Considering John Gottman, talking about most of the examples of offers-verbal and nonverbal gestures ranging from lovers one rule an importance of appeal. Gottman's pioneering research with the winning marriage ceremonies indicates that lovers who observe and you may reciprocate this type of offers enjoys a better danger of staying to one another.

Gottman calls bid reciprocation flipping with the and you may forgotten estimates turning aside. His browse checked-out recently married couples and showed that immediately following six years, people have been nevertheless together turned into the 86 per cent out of bids, and separated people turned for the only 33 percent off offers. In other words, partners whom stayed married was best to within noticing and you can reciprocating estimates to have partnership.
